Becca has a biscuit recipe that uses 2/3 of a tablespoon of salt for every 3/4 of a cup of flour. In order to have enough biscuits for her family that is visiting, Becca is making a batch of biscuits using 3 cups of flour and how many tablespoons of salt will she need

2/3 - 3/4
x - 3

x= (2/3 * 3) / (3/4) = 2 * (4/3) = 8/3 = 2 and 2/3 of tablespoon of salt
